I have been very inspired by the work of people like Linda and Hels using the Studio 490 stamps so bought myself a basic set to get started (the butterfly and the leaves). The flowers are more "in the style of" being Hero Arts clear stamps which give a really crisp image.

I came across this quote not long ago and thought it was really powerful, so hey presto a sign is born!! Used a little wood frame/tray thingy I had in the cupboard, painted it blue, printed my saying onto polka dot paper to match the spotty flowers and leaves. Lots of layering up on little foam pads and I'm quite pleased with the result!!

Friend asked, why isn't it pink? I said ... a) sadly, not everything can be pink, b) my pink curtains have blue in them. Simple.
